Este libro es ideal para nuevos catequistas,  La caja de herramientas del catequista  te entrena mientras llevas a cabo tu ministerio como catequista. Es un libro muy práctico que incluye ideas, técnicas y metodologías para la catequesis. El maestro Joe Paprocki nos comparte la sabiduría que ha cosechado durante más de dos décadas como catequista, profesor de preparatoria y educador religioso. Usando la metáfora de una caja de herramientas, Paprocki explica que un catequista nuevo es como un constructor que necesita las herramientas apropiadas para realizar su trabajo. A continuación, Paprocki nos dice cuáles son esas herramientas, qué hace cada una y cómo usarlas hábil y efectivamente.

This is a good resource for religious ed. teachers, who are often not people with a teaching degree. It's like a speed course in teaching, paired with the unique considerations of teaching religion: specifically, the Catholic faith. It has some good reminders for veteran teachers, good suggestions for further reading, and ideas to improve the religious practice and development of teachers.

When I'm learning something new, it's always good to have a person to guide you through the day to day parts of what you have to do. Usually a book cannot do that. But this does! It has just about everything about teaching a catechism class. Each chapter is a different aspect of teaching: from preparation, through activities, and even discipline problems. I can skim it now, and come back to that part when I need it.

Because I am not trained to teach, I am grateful for this book introducing each subject from a teacher's vantage point. It is a great resource that I draw inspiration from, not just for catechist classes, but for young adult ministry presentations/discussions. It makes me see how I was taught in school differently, and how I can learn from that and apply it to the ministry situation now.
